Version 6.1.0 Stable Released

  • Added segregated end user API. Documentation is available directly from each user account under the Account section, where they can also create and manage API keys. Administrators can disable API access at any time from General Settings. This feature is enabled by default.
  • Added the ability to set the order IP blocks are used when assigning to servers at hypervisor level (Hypervisor -> IP Blocks).
  • Added Admin API endpoint to retrieve VNC details https://docs.virtfusion.com/api/#tag/servers/get/servers/%7BserverId%7D/vnc
  • Added support for API relational identifier strings.
  • Added support for VLANs on Linux bridges. Requires Libvirt 11+ (Debian 13, RHEL 10).
  • Added the ability to resize (increase) all server disks.
  • IPv6 /128 route information is now shown to the end user.
  • The number of servers is now shown on the hypervisors table.
  • Improved request throttling on 2FA and reset password functionality (reported by Abdullah Alotaibi).
  • Fixed an issue where hourly billing may display negative values to end users.
  • Self-Service Resource Pack enhancements
    • Traffic for all servers within a Resource Pack is now aggregated and managed at the Resource Pack level.
    • The direction of traffic counting (inbound, outbound, or both) can be configured within the Resource Pack settings.
    • Notifications for traffic allowance thresholds can be customised within the Resource Pack settings.
    • Traffic throttling limits can now be configured at the Resource Pack level through the Resource Pack settings.
    • Resource Pack limits can now be overridden at the user level.
    • Server packages can be configured with variable resource limits and defaults, allowing flexible allocation of memory, storage, and CPU for end users.
  • Compute metrics (the widget on the main admin page) now links to a separate longer list.
  • Updated control server Javascript dependencies.
  • Updated control server and hypervisor backend dependencies.
Releases